HIV medications. St. John’s wort interacts with two main types of HIV medications, protease inhibitors and non-nucleoside reverse transcriptase inhibitors . WebDec 12, 2014 · Research suggests that St. John's wort raises levels of serotonin, norepinephrine, and dopamine (different neurotransmitters that help boost morale and mood), but the active ingredient that produces this effect is still unknown. WebJun 9, 2024 · What is St. John's wort? St. John’s wort (Hypericum perforatum) is a flowering plant that has been used to help with sleep issues, lung and kidney problems, and wound healing. Today, it is often used for depression. How is St. John's wort given or taken? St. John’s wort is a dietary supplement. The flowers from the St. John’s wort plant ... WebSt. John’s wort may decrease levels of the medication and make it less effective. Do not take st. John’s wort if you take digoxin. Drugs that reduce the body immune system. St. John’s wort can lower the effectiveness of these medications, which are taken after organ transplant, or to control autoimmune illness. scotch minecraft

St. John’s wort can cause dangerous or even life … WebSt John’s wort (also called Hypericum or Hypericum perforatum) is a herb. Its flowers and leaves are used to make a plant product marketed for the treatment of depression and other conditions such as anxiety, symptoms of menopause and pain. In New Zealand St John’s wort is not registered as a medicine but is considered a herbal supplement ...

St. John's Wort extracts standardized at 0.3% hypericin and with a hyperforin content, less ... scotch milk punchWebSt. John's wort may alter blood sugar levels. Caution is advised when using medications that may also alter blood sugar. People taking drugs for diabetes by mouth or insulin should be monitored closely by a qualified healthcare professional, including a pharmacist. Medication adjustments may be necessary.
